2006 Isuzu Ascender S, 4.2 S, 4WDSECTION Capacities - Approximate Fluid

The following approximate capacities are given in English and metric conversions. See Fluid and Lubricant RecommendationsΒ  for more information. All capacities are approximate. When adding, be sure to fill to the appropriate level, as recommended in this manual. Recheck the fluid level after filling.

Capacities - Approximate Fluid

Application L6 Engine (L88) V8 Engine (LH6) V8 Engine (L52)
Metric English Metric English Metric English
Cooling System
Short W/B 13.1 L 13.9 quarts 14.5 L 15.3 quarts 14.5 L 15.3 quarts
Long W/B 14.4 L 15.2 quarts 17.0 L 17.9 quarts 17.0 L 17.9 quarts
Engine Oil with Filter 6.6 L 7.0 quarts 5.7 L 6.0 quarts 5.7 L 6.0 quarts
Transmission (Pan Removal) 4.7 L 5.0 quarts 4.7 L 5.0 quarts 4.7 L 5.0 quarts
After Complete Overhaul 10.6 L 11.0 quarts 10.6 L 11.0 quarts 10.6 L 11.0 quarts
Differential Fluid
Rear 1.7 L 3.6 pints 2.0 L 4.3 pints 2.0 L 4.3 pints
Front 0.8 L 1.7 pints 0.8 L 1.7 pints 0.8 L 1.7 pints
Transfer Case 1.8 L 2.0 quarts 1.8 L 2.0 quarts 1.8 L 2.0 quarts
Fuel Tank
Short W/B 83.3 L 22.0 gallons 83.3 L 22.0 gallons 83.3 L 22.0 gallons
Long W/B 95.8 L 25.3 gallons 95.8 L 25.3 gallons 95.8 L 25.3 gallons

When to See a Mechanic

Stop DIY work and contact a certified mechanic immediately if any of the following apply:

  • β€’ You smell fuel, burning insulation, or see smoke.
  • β€’ Brakes feel soft, pull hard to one side, or make grinding noises.
  • β€’ The engine overheats, stalls repeatedly, or misfires under load.
  • β€’ You are missing required tools, torque specs, or safe lifting equipment.
  • β€’ You are not confident in the next step or safety outcome.
